Give Your Old Outerwear New Life with Modern Styling

Most of us have coats or jackets tucked away in the back of the closet that rarely see the light of day. Maybe the cut feels outdated, or the color no longer fits your style. But before you toss them out or let them gather dust, consider giving them a second life with a few modern styling tricks. Here’s how you can transform your old outerwear into fresh, fashion-forward favorites.
Start by Seeing the Potential
Before parting ways with a piece of outerwear, take a moment to look at it with new eyes. Ask yourself: What still works? Is the fabric in good condition? Could the shape feel current with a few tweaks? Often, it’s the small details that make the difference between “old” and “timeless.”
A wool coat, for example, can look brand new with a belt cinched at the waist, while a denim jacket can feel more modern with rolled sleeves and bold accessories. The key is to focus on possibilities rather than flaws.
Play with Layers and Contrast
Layering is one of the easiest ways to update older outerwear. A classic trench coat can take on a whole new vibe when worn open over a hoodie and sneakers—or dressed up with a turtleneck and tall boots.
Mixing styles creates visual interest: pair a feminine coat with chunky boots, or throw a sporty puffer over a dress. These contrasts give your outfit a relaxed, contemporary feel without requiring a shopping spree.
Add Fresh Details
Small updates can make a big impact. Swap out old buttons for new ones in metal, horn, or mother-of-pearl. Replace a worn lining with a fun contrast color, or add a belt to define your waist.
If you’re feeling creative, try adding patches, embroidery, or subtle embellishments. These touches give your outerwear personality and make it one of a kind. Many tailors can also make simple alterations to improve the fit, helping your jacket feel custom-made again.
Refresh with Accessories
Accessories can completely change the look of your outerwear. A bright scarf, beanie, or pair of gloves can bring new energy to an old coat. Try styling a neutral trench with a bold patterned scarf, or add a modern crossbody bag to balance a classic silhouette.
Accessories are an affordable way to follow current trends without replacing your wardrobe. Plus, they’re easy to swap out with the seasons or your mood.
Think Sustainably—and Creatively
Restyling your outerwear isn’t just good for your style; it’s good for the planet. The fashion industry is one of the most resource-intensive in the world, and extending the life of your clothing helps reduce waste and consumption.
If a piece truly no longer feels like you, consider hosting a clothing swap with friends, selling it online, or donating it to a local charity. That way, your old favorite can find a new home—and you make space for fresh inspiration in your own closet.
